### Step 4: Switch the bounce processor

Point Mailtrough's bounce processor at the new parser module. Remove the legacy regex rules — they conflict with the structured parser and double-count soft bounces. Reviewer: confirm the retry queue is drained before merging, and check that suppression-list writes are idempotent in the new path. Once the module swap is verified, apply the service configuration values shown below.

deployment values, yagef-yawip:
ELIOX_PIN=5303
ELIOX_METRICS_HOST=metrics.eliox.paliqworks.corp
ELIOX_LOG_LEVEL=error
ELIOX_TENANT=praiel

Minutes — Management Sync, Branch Ops. Attendees: Tomas, Evie, Rajan. Main topic: the 6% uplift for legacy Brightlane customers starting next quarter. Branches should soften the blow with the loyalty bundle Evie pitched. Scripts go out Friday; don't improvise pricing on your own. Before we close the minutes, note the following for managers only.

board note of tagug-hahag: Praionax Logistics is in early talks to buy Julaxek Group for about $36.3 million. The Julmir launch date is March 1, and nothing goes to the press before then.

# Log sampling for the Wrennet notification service
# This service emits roughly 40k log lines per minute at peak, so we
# sample INFO at 5% and keep WARN/ERROR at 100%. If support needs full
# traces for an incident, flip sample_rate to 1.0 for no more than one
# hour — the sink fills quickly. Sampled logs are written to the store below.

replica DSN, yadup-hahig: mongodb://gilys_svc:Mx@db-5f8f.norvasoft.internal:5432/eliion

## Tuning

The receipt mailer (Almsgate) batches donation receipts and sends through the Thornquay relay. On-call: if the queue backs up, resist the urge to crank batch size — the relay rate-limits per connection, and bigger batches just mean bigger retries. Scale worker count first, then shorten the flush interval. Dedupe window must stay longer than the retry horizon or donors get duplicate receipts, which generates tickets. All knobs live in one place and are read at worker start. Current production values follow.

tuning table, kajop-yafof:
QUOTAS = {
    "wenath": 10,
    "ulaael": 5,
}